What is a Cat Panel Door?
A cat panel door, also called a cat door or cat flap, is a small door installed within a bigger door or wall, allowing pets to go into and exit. They are available in numerous sizes, designs, and functionalities, including:
- Manual Flap Doors: Simple, conventional designs that swing open.
- Magnetic Doors: Secured by magnets, requiring the cat to press the flap open.
- Electronic Doors: Powered by batteries, allowing entry only for cats with particular collars.
- Lockable Doors: Provide alternatives to limit entry throughout particular times.
The choice of cat panel door relies on your home environment, your cat's habits, and your individual preferences.
Advantages of Installing a Cat Panel Door
Installing a cat panel door offers a number of advantages:
- Freedom for Pets: Cats are natural explorers. A cat door allows them to delight in outdoor areas without continuous supervision.
- Convenience: It saves cat owners the inconvenience of manually letting their pets in and out.
- Security: Certain designs enhance security, permitting complimentary gain access to just to your pet while staying out strays or wildlife.
- Improved Mental Health: Access to the outdoors substantially boosts a cat's lifestyle, minimizing anxiety and boredom.

What to Expect During Installation
Understanding the installation process can minimize any concerns. Here's a step-by-step guide on what to anticipate when a professional installer reaches your home.
Step 1: Assessment
The installer will begin by examining your door or wall. They will consider the products, the density of the door, and potential barriers (like circuitry or insulation). This evaluation makes sure that they select the appropriate tools and methods for the job.
Step 2: Measurement
Next, they will measure the installation area to guarantee the cat panel door fits properly. This is an essential action; an improperly measured door can lead to problems like drafts, leakages, or clogged up pathways.
Action 3: Installation
The actual installation process will consist of the following:
- Cutting an opening in the picked door or wall.
- Installing the cat door frame securely.
- Sealing edges to avoid drafts and preserve insulation.
- Checking the door for functionality.
Step 4: Final Touches
After installation, installers generally apply any essential surfaces (like paint or caulking) and describe the door's features. They will reveal you how to lock or program the door if it's electronic.
Step 5: Clean-Up
A professional installer will ensure the work area is as tidy as they found it, removing any debris from the cutting and installation process.
Expenses and Factors Influencing Pricing
The costs for cat panel door installation vary based upon several aspects, including:
- Type of Cat Door: Higher-end electronic doors tend to be more expensive than basic flap doors.
- Installation Complexity: An installation requiring extensive adjustments will normally cost more.
- Place: Prices might vary based upon your geographical area and associated labor costs.

1. For how long does the installation take?
Normally, the process can take in between 1 to 2 hours, depending on the intricacy of the installation.
2. Can any door accommodate a cat panel?
A lot of doors can accommodate a cat panel, although hollow core doors might require additional framing for stability.
3. Are cat panel doors secure against other animals?
High-quality cat doors, particularly electronic or lockable designs, deal improved security to restrict access to only your pet.
4. Can I set up the cat panel door myself?
Yes, especially with DIY sets offered in stores. Nevertheless, if you're not comfy with tools or woodworking, hiring a professional is recommended.
